为什么腾讯云访问本地服务器的配置会失败呢?
腾讯云访问本地服务器配置失败的原因及解决方法在使用腾讯云进行远程访问本地服务器的过程中,可能会遇到配置失败的情况。这种情况可能由多种原因引起,本文将从多个角度分...
2025-07-23 来源 :一万网络 围观 :1254次
在腾讯云服务器上安装MySQL5.7后,如果发现运行速度突然变慢,可能是由多种因素导致的。本文将从硬件资源、配置问题以及数据库本身的状态等方面进行详细分析。
首先需要检查的是腾讯云服务器的硬件资源配置是否足够。例如,CPU核心数量、内存容量以及磁盘I/O性能都可能影响MySQL的运行效率。通常情况下,MySQL5.7对于内存的需求较高,尤其是在处理大量数据时。如果服务器的内存不足,操作系统会频繁进行页面交换,从而降低性能。建议通过命令查看服务器的资源使用情况,如使用top命令监控CPU和内存占用,或者使用iostat检查磁盘I/O性能。
在实际操作中,可以参考以下数据:一台配备8核CPU、16GB内存的腾讯云服务器,在运行MySQL5.7时,内存占用一般应保持在50%-70%之间。如果内存占用超过80%,就需要考虑升级硬件资源或者优化MySQL配置。
其次,MySQL的配置参数设置也可能导致性能下降。MySQL5.7提供了许多配置选项,如果这些参数设置不合理,可能会造成性能瓶颈。例如,innodb_buffer_pool_size是MySQL中最重要的参数之一,它决定了InnoDB存储引擎使用的缓冲池大小。如果该值设置过小,会导致频繁的磁盘I/O操作,从而降低查询速度。
一般来说,innodb_buffer_pool_size的推荐值为物理内存的50%-70%。假设您的腾讯云服务器拥有16GB内存,则建议将其设置为8GB左右。此外,还需要检查其他关键参数,如query_cache_size、max_connections等。如果您不确定如何调整这些参数,可以通过访问一万网络官网获取更多关于MySQL配置优化的建议。
除了硬件和配置问题外,数据库本身的运行状态也可能是导致性能下降的原因。例如,表碎片化、索引缺失或损坏等问题都会显著影响查询效率。为了排查这些问题,可以使用以下命令对数据库进行全面检查:
如果发现表碎片化严重,可以通过OPTIMIZE TABLE命令进行修复。同时,定期维护索引也是提高性能的重要手段。
最后,还需要考虑网络环境对MySQL性能的影响。在腾讯云环境中,不同地域之间的网络延迟可能会影响数据库的响应时间。如果您使用的是跨区域部署的架构,建议尽量减少跨区域的数据传输,以降低网络延迟带来的负面影响。
此外,还可以通过腾讯云提供的监控工具实时监测数据库的网络流量和连接数。如果发现网络带宽接近饱和,应及时升级带宽或优化业务逻辑,以减轻网络压力。
综上所述,腾讯云服务器上安装MySQL5.7变慢的原因可能包括硬件资源配置不足、配置参数设置不当、数据库状态异常以及网络环境影响等多个方面。针对上述问题,您可以采取以下措施:
如果您对MySQL的优化工作感到困惑,不妨访问一万网络官网,那里有丰富的技术资料和专业指导,可以帮助您快速解决问题,提升服务器的整体性能。
腾讯云访问本地服务器配置失败的原因及解决方法在使用腾讯云进行远程访问本地服务器的过程中,可能会遇到配置失败的情况。这种情况可能由多种原因引起,本文将从多个角度分...
企业如何购买腾讯云服务器信息功能费使用权随着云计算技术的快速发展,越来越多的企业选择将业务部署到云端。腾讯云作为国内领先的云计算服务提供商,其服务器和功能服务备...
腾讯云云服务器代理商:为什么选择他们?随着云计算技术的不断发展,越来越多的企业开始将业务迁移到云端。而在众多云服务提供商中,腾讯云凭借其强大的技术实力和丰富的应...
为什么腾讯云服务器续费价格较高随着云计算技术的普及,越来越多的企业和个人选择使用云服务器来满足业务需求。然而,在使用一段时间后,许多用户发现腾讯云服务器的续费价...
为什么腾讯云服务器价格波动大?腾讯云作为国内领先的云计算服务提供商,其服务器产品深受企业和个人用户的青睐。然而,在使用腾讯云服务的过程中,不少用户发现其服务器价...